Remya Nambeesan gushes about her role in Kannada film

Actress Remya Nambeesan, who is entering Kannada films with Ajay Rao's next, is all excited about the movie. Confirming her role in the untitled flick, the Malayalam babe gushes that she is playing a bubbly girl. She is happy that she shares equal screen time with hero Ajay Rao in the film, which is directed by Ravi Varma.

In an interview with the Times of India, Remya Nambeesan has opened up about her role in the yet-to-be titled Kannada film. She says that she is starring opposite Ajay Rao in the romantic comedy movie and she is reprising the role of a bubbly, Malaysian-returned NRI. “The film gives me equal screen time as the hero and my character provides me ample opportunities to prove my acting skills," the TOI quotes Remya as saying.

However, Remya has not watched any of Ajay Rao's films, but she has done a research about his demand in the market. She has learned that Ajay is quite a happening actor and his film Krishnan Love Story was one of the biggest hits in 2010. Now, she is very glad to work with the Kannada actor.
